How they compare

Costa Rica currently reports 99.2% against 98.1% in ALECSO: Gulf Countries, a difference of 1.1%.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 6 shared years of data; in 2015 it was ALECSO: Gulf Countries ahead.

ALECSO: Gulf Countries ranks 34th and Costa Rica ranks 35th of 157 groups.

Across the 2 decades both report, ALECSO: Gulf Countries averaged higher in 1 and Costa Rica in 1.
